For me, I'd prefer if the zoom was done with the number pads, and didn't 
have a menu that you have to go through. 1 could zoom out 3 could zoom 
in, zero could reset or something. The numbers 4,8,6,2 would be used for 
scrolling. The arrow keys would still work for changing slides.

Just what I would like to see, but any zoom is better than none. So keep 
up the good work!

Dennis Lou wrote:
> I'm working on zooming and scrolling for MythGallery
> and am putting
> some thought into the UI.  I was thinking of
> implementing the following
> but I'd thought I'd solicit other ideas from those who
> would use it.
> 
> Hitting 'I' in single view brings up a messagebox
> showing the filesize,
> date, resolution, etc.  At the bottom of the
> messagebox are two buttons,
> "OK" and "ZOOM".  Hitting "OK" dismisses the
> messagebox and goes back
> to viewing the image.  Hitting "ZOOM" dismisses the
> messagebox and enters
> zoom mode.  In the upper left corner are the words
> "Zoom" and in the
> upper right is the zoom factor (e.g. "2x").  Hitting
> '2' goes into
> 2x zoom, '3' 3x zoom, etc.  Hitting '1' zooms the
> picture such that if
> in regular singleview mode one dimension were smaller
> than the screen, it
> would zoom to fit the short dimension to the full
> width/height of the screen
> and display either "Fullwidth" or "Fullheight" in the
> upper right corner.
> While in zoom mode, the arrow keys pan around the
> zoomed image.  'ESC'
> quits zoom mode and puts you back into the old single
> view mode.
> 
> I was thinking if you gave a neophyte the remote
> control for 0.9, MythGallery
> navigation is pretty obvious.  And it might be a good
> thing if you could
> then hand him the remote control for 0.10, he couldn't
> tell the difference (other than faster thumbnail
> loading) unless he hit the 'I' or 'M' keys.
> 
> What do you guys think?  Any other ideas for
> zoom/scroll keys?
> 
> 
> Current enhancement list (x = completed):
> 
> x  1. Ability to enter slideshow mode from icon view
> x  2. Store settings in mysql instead of .txt file
> x  3. GUI dialog to change aforementioned settings
> x  4. Bugfix - quit trying to display directory icons
> in single view
> x  5. Thumbnail cache
> x  6. Tool to import images from removable devices
> x  7. Selectable backgrounds
>    8. Key_I in singleview for image info
>      (length, date, resolution, etc)
>    9. Zoom/Scroll
>   10. Transition effects (fade, wipe, etc)
>   11. Adjustable thumbs sizes
